TD Cowen Increases GitLab (NASDAQ:GTLB) Price Target to $63.00

GitLab (NASDAQ:GTLBGet Free Report) had its price target lifted by equities researchers at TD Cowen from $58.00 to $63.00 in a research note issued to investors on Wednesday,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a “buy” rating on the stock. TD Cowen’s target price indicates a potential upside of 12.80% from the company’s previous close.

Several other analysts also recently issued reports on GTLB. KeyCorp decreased their price target on GitLab from $70.00 to $62.00 and set an “overweight” rating for the company in a research note on Tuesday, June 4th. Citic Securities assumed coverage on GitLab in a report on Monday, June 3rd. They set a “buy” rating and a $80.00 price target on the stock. Canaccord Genuity Group reduced their price objective on shares of GitLab from $74.00 to $65.00 and set a “buy” rating for the company in a research note on Wednesday, June 5th. DA Davidson reaffirmed a “neutral” rating and set a $50.00 price objective on shares of GitLab in a report on Thursday, August 29th. Finally, UBS Group lifted their target price on shares of GitLab from $62.00 to $65.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a report on Wednesday. Four equities research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, twenty-two have given a buy rating and one has issued a strong buy r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the stock currently has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of $65.83.

GitLab Stock Performance

NASDAQ:GTLB opened at $55.85 on Wednesday. The company has a market capitalization of $8.87 billion, a P/E ratio of -20.31 and a beta of 0.46. The stock’s 50 day moving average price is $48.99 and its 200 day moving average price is $53.14. GitLab has a 52 week low of $40.19 and a 52 week high of $78.53.

GitLab (NASDAQ:GTLBG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, September 3rd. The company reported $0.15 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.10 by $0.05. The company had revenue of $182.58 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$176.86 million. GitLab had a negative net margin of 68.52% and a negative return on equity of 19.14%. GitLab’s quarterly revenue was up 30.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ted ($0.29) E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that GitLab will post -0.5 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About GitLab

GitLab Inc, through its subsidiaries, develops software for the software development lifecycle in the United States, Europe, and the Asia Pacific. It offers GitLab, a DevOps platform, which is a single application that leads to faster cycle time and allows visibility throughout and control over various stages of the DevOps lifecycle.
